Abstract: Objective: To provide reference for hospital to carry out continuing education, this paper has explored the status of knowledge on ICU-acquired weakness in Intensive Care Unit nurses. Methods: Using questionnaire to investigate 470 nurses in three tertiary grade A hospitals in Henan province and taking semi-structured interview method to interview 20 clinical nurses and nursing managers who came from a tertiary comprehensive teaching hospital. Results: The average score of the related knowledge about ICU-acquired weakness in nurses was 32.17±4.39 and score rate was 54.3%. The main reasons causing this phenomenon were lacking of systematically and professional training, single access methods and low attention. Professional title, educational level and working length were the main factors that influenced the knowledge score. Conclusion: In order to reduce the mortality rate, disability rate, the time stay in hospital, hospitalization costs,improve the quality of life and satisfaction of patients, the professional knowledge training is necessary in hospital.
